1초록
Suberin is a specialized biopolymer that forms hydrophobic barriers between the plasma membrane and the cell wall, playing a crucial role in regulating water and solute transport, as well as protecting plants from both biotic and abiotic stresses. This review highlights recent advances in genetic and biochemical studies that have led to the identification of key genes involved in suberin biosynthesis, transport, polymerization, and its regulatory mechanisms. These findings are not limited to the model plant Arabidopsis, but also apply to various crop and woody species. A deeper understanding of the developmental and environmental regulation of suberin biosynthesis and deposition provides noble strategies for enhancing barrier properties and developing climate-resilient crops.
